What is the factor that is affected as a result of changing the manipulated variable?
sammy [17]
The factor that changes when the manipulated, or independent, variable is changed is known as the dependent variable. This variable is one of the two variables that are being investigated. When graphing the results of an experiment, the independent variable's values are placed on the x-axis of the graph and the values of the dependent variable are placed on the y-axis. An example of a manipulated variable and dependent variable relationship is seen in an investigation where the effect of temperature (manipulated) is seen on the amount of sugar that can be dissolved in water (dependent).
